Last Updated: Harshvardhan Rane has announced his next project—a romantic musical drama titled Deewane Ki Deewaniyat with Sonam Bajwa Harshvardhan Rane recently encountered a special moment during a flight that has melted hearts online. A female fan was spotted getting overwhelmed with emotion upon seeing the actor on board. She couldn't hold back her tears and began to cry. The moment has since gone viral on social media. The actor also shared this on his Instagram handle. In the video shared by Viral Bhayani, we see a girl crying as she is consoled by Harshvardhan Rane and air hostesses. The actor called her and tried to speak to her. The female fan said, 'I always thought how can people cry for someone, but… I am happy, that's why I am crying. When I watched your film, I was in the eighth. For three years, I had only watched your film half, and then since that time, you are my favourite." The actor very kept his hand on the fan's head, and said, 'God bless you, and I hope I make you proud." Watch the video here: On the work front, Harshvardhan Rane has announced his next project—a romantic musical drama titled Deewane Ki Deewaniyat. Initially titled Deewaniyat, the film's new name was officially unveiled on Valentine's Day earlier this year. It is slated to hit theatres on October 2, 2025, coinciding with both Gandhi Jayanti and Dussehra. Starring Harshvardhan Rane and Sonam Bajwa in the lead, the new title hints at an emotionally intense and deeply passionate love story. Sharing the update on Instagram, Harshvardhan posted a film poster featuring him and Sonam. The first look itself suggests that audiences can expect another layered love story, packed with heartbreak and emotional depth. Along with the poster, Harshvardhan wrote: '2nd October 2025. Gandhi Jayanti aur Dussehra pe cinema gharon mein dekhiye mohabbat, nafrat aur Ek Deewane ki DEEWANIYAT." He also tagged co-star Sonam Bajwa, director Milap Zaveri, and producer Anshul Garg in the post. During an interview with Filmfare, when asked how he feels about the National Crush title, Harshvardhan humbly responded, 'The National Crush tag isn't official—I'll only accept it if it comes from the government. It's really just an Instagram trend that changes every few months." While expressing his gratitude for the overwhelming love and admiration he continues to receive from fans, he added, 'I want to be evergreen, someone audiences connect with through my movies and characters for years to come." Mumbai: Mumbai, May 26 (IANS) The title of the upcoming Hindi film starring Harshvardhan Rane and Sonam Bajwa has been changed. The film, which was tentatively titled 'Deewaniyat', has undergone a title change. Titled 'Deewane Ki Deewaniyat', the film now has a new team at the helm after it switched production houses. This change comes on the heels of the film's transition from Vikir Films to Play DMF, Anshul Garg's rapidly rising production house. The creative leads of the new team have decided that the previous title no longer aligned with the evolved narrative and branding of the project. 'Deewane Ki Deewaniyat' reflects a deeper emotional core and a more personalised love saga, and is touted as a story of madness, intensity, and romantic obsession. According to sources close to the team, the new title better encapsulates the passion-driven narrative and the dramatic tone of the film. The title change also marks a fresh start for the movie under its new leadership, and with principal photography already underway, fans can expect the first poster and trailer under the updated title soon. Earlier, the actor took to social media to share his excitement over the film's powerful and emotionally driven narrative. The actor posted pictures of him on his social media, calling the film's script 'his strongest written script till date'. He also expressed his deep appreciation for the team behind the project. Prior to this, it was learnt that Harshvardhan, who is pursuing a Bachelor of Arts degree in Psychology (Honours), will have to multitask between his exams and shoot for his upcoming film in June. Harshvardhan took to Instagram stories, where he shared snippets of his study routine as he was writing down the lectures.
